Echoes of Elegance: Discover the Soul of Burton Cummings Theatre

Nestled in the heart of downtown Winnipeg, the Burton Cummings Theatre is a cultural gem that marries stunning architectural beauty with vibrant entertainment. This historic venue, once a movie palace, now hosts an array of concerts and performances, drawing music lovers from near and far. Surrounding attractions like the Assiniboine River and the Exchange District enhance your visit, offering a perfect blend of arts, dining, and history. Whether you're catching a live show or exploring nearby museums, the Burton Cummings Theatre promises an unforgettable experience that celebrates the spirit of Winnipeg.

Best time to go to Burton Cummings Theatre

Burton Cummings Theatre experiences its lowest average temperatures in January to February, at 5.2°F (-14.9°C), while July is the hottest month, with an average temperature of 68.7°F (20.4°C). June is usually the wettest month. April, June, and November are the peak travel months at Burton Cummings Theatre, attracting a higher number of tourists. During this peak period, the weather is mostly sunny to mostly cloudy, accompanied by no to light rainfall. On the other hand, January, July, and October tend to be quieter times to visit, marked by no to light rainfall and mostly sunny to mostly cloudy conditions.
